    The requirements may include a minimum high school education and the completion of a training program to qualify for the state license. For example, the state of Oregon requires tattoo artists have a high school diploma and complete a training program that includes a minimum of 210 hours of training in theory and 150 hours of practical training.

    Jul 16, 2018 · There are no set formal qualifications to be a tattoo artist; much of the intricacies of the trade are often learned through on-the-job training or via an apprenticeship. In order to be accepted, though, you will have to demonstrate an exceptional drawing and sketching ability through a dedicated portfolio, as well as display a positive attitude, dedication to the profession and a willingness to learn.Author: Siôn Phillpott
